The Cross-Program Microservices group is made up of three specialized engineering teams that manage critical educational data used nationwide—spanning systems like AP®/SAT® score recipients and registration platforms. Each sub-team focuses on a specific domain area and is independently staffed—typically seven members, including developers, a technical lead, an architect, QA, and/or an analyst. While each team operates autonomously, they collaborate across service lines to deliver cohesive, high-quality solutions. You’ll join the Multiverse Team, a backend-focused group of seven engineers including an architect, technical lead, developers, and analysts. The team leads a forward-looking initiative to modernize how student data is stored, accessed, and shared across platforms. Their mission is to enhance data privacy, independence, and regulatory compliance, reshaping the way millions of records are managed across the organization’s systems in a high-impact, high-responsibility environment.
